What is Active Noise Cancellation and How Does it Work?
Active noise cancellation (ANC) is a technology used to reduce unwanted sounds in vehicles. It works by using sensors to detect vibrations and generating opposing control sounds to cancel out the noise. The system in the Elgrand is designed to target both road and powertrain noise, making it a more comprehensive solution than other ANC systems on the market.
The Elgrand’s ANC system uses acceleration sensors placed around the vehicle to detect the vibrations most closely tied to cabin noise. Once it reads those vibrations, the system generates opposing control sounds and pipes them through the car’s speakers to cancel the offending frequencies before they reach your ears.
How Does the Elgrand’s ANC System Compare to Others?
Most cabin ANC systems only fight road noise, but the Elgrand’s system is designed to target both road and powertrain noise. This makes it a more effective solution for reducing overall noise levels in the vehicle. Additionally, the Elgrand’s system is integrated into the vehicle’s design, making it a more seamless and effective solution than aftermarket ANC systems.
Nissan claims that the Elgrand’s ANC system is effective at canceling both road and powertrain noise, although it’s hard to say how effective it is until we experience it for ourselves. Panasonic has supplied ANC systems to over 60 different models, so it’s likely that other production models could adopt a similar setup in the future.
What Else is New in the Elgrand?
The Elgrand features an e-Power hybrid system, which is designed to provide improved fuel efficiency and reduced emissions. The vehicle also has a radical new design, which is intended to help it regain its position in the luxury MPV segment in Japan.
In Japan, the Elgrand helped create the hugely popular luxury MPV segment, but in recent years, it’s been dethroned by the Toyota Alphard. Nissan hopes that the new Elgrand will help the brand regain its mojo in this segment.
Can the Elgrand Compete with the Toyota Alphard?
The Toyota Alphard is a highly successful vehicle in Japan, and it’s clear that Nissan is trying to compete with it with the new Elgrand. The Elgrand’s advanced ANC system and e-Power hybrid system are designed to provide a more comfortable and efficient driving experience, which could help it to compete with the Alphard.
However, the Elgrand still has a long way to go to catch up with the Alphard in terms of sales. In the 2025 fiscal year, Toyota sold 81,357 Alphards, while Nissan sold just 1,163 examples of the outgoing Elgrand model. Nissan will need to work hard to promote the new Elgrand and convince buyers to choose it over the Alphard.
